Georgetown Road in Dearborn County has reopened to traffic.
(Dearborn County, Ind.) - Dearborn County motorists received a bit of good news on Monday, July 1 when Georgetown Road reopened to traffic.
The road had been shut down between State Road 1 and Fairway Drive since late May.
Crews completed a $245,000 project to install a new 80-foot-long, 9-foot-wide pipe.
